Mobile Crane - Temporary Road Closure - Hosking Place, Sydney

Recommendations

It is recommended that the Committee endorse the temporary road closure of Hosking Place, Sydney, between Castlereagh Street and Pitt Street, from:

·                6pm to 11pm on Thursday 12 November, Friday 13 November, Monday 16 November, Tuesday 17 November, Wednesday 18 November, Thursday 19 November and Friday 20 November 2020

·                7am to 3pm Saturday 21 November and Sunday 22 November 2020, subject to the following conditions:

(A)      The Applicant must comply with the temporary road closure conditions as mentioned in Schedule B of this agenda.

(B)      The Applicant must comply with any other conditions imposed by City’s Construction Regulation Unit.

(C)      The Applicant has indicated the 23 to 26 November from 6pm-11pm and 28 and 29 November 2020 from 7am to 3pm as contingency dates.

(D)      The Applicant must contact the Sydney City PAC to discuss deployment of user pay police for the road closure

(E)      The Applicant is to obtain a Road Occupancy Licence from the Transport Management Centre prior to commencement of works.

(F)       The Applicant must provide a telephone number of the supervisor responsible for the proposed closure and include contact details in the notification letters to be distributed to affected stakeholders 14 days prior to road closure.

Advice

The Committee unanimously supported the recommendation.

Background

Total Hoardings Pty has applied for the temporary road closure of Hosking Place, Sydney, between Castlereagh Street and Pitt Street, from:

·                6pm to 11pm on Thursday 12 November, Friday 13 November, Monday 16 November, Tuesday 17 November, Wednesday 18 November, Thursday 19 November and Friday 20 November 2020,

·                7am to 3pm Saturday 21 November and Sunday 22 November 2020.
